The Cleveland Browns ended up winning the Shedeur Sanders sweepstakes in the 2025 NFL Draft, though they didn’t have to try too hard as he fell all the way into the fifth round on Day 3.
Sanders was touted as a first-round prospect, but slid down the board after his pre-draft process didn’t go so well.
Cleveland had multiple chances to take Sanders in the draft, but once he fell to the fifth round it was too good of a chance to pass up.
Now, Sanders has a chance to prove to the league that he deserved to go higher despite concerns over his frame or personality.
